Phantom's came in all different colours - Steve Baker was very flexible and sold you want you wanted.
I just worked out that I raced in 4 x P16's - (Tandem & Open deck) The quickest was 56 mph with a 90 HP Yamaha (4 blade Rolla Prop).
My favourite memories of that hull was navigating for my Dad in the 2nd Tandem Deck hull built by Baker - Uber light weight - Getting my nav wrong - But still winning the '82 3B Cancer Research race by a country mile -
Then 12 years later doing Round the Island race in a 5 blowing 6 with Nik Keyser in an open deck P 16' - After we had our helmets ripped off after a stuff, couldn't see the Island for ages due to the huge water -
The little hull brought us home -
We were so pleased to hear the cannon from the Royal Yacht Squadron! Average speed 19 knots.

Update on the P16
Well! to cut a lonnng story short.
It was disapointment for 'Little Miss Nuts'.
Natalie and I went all the way to Devon on friday afternoon to collect what was to be Natalie's first boat. As you might imagine, Natalie was a very excited Girlie!
I/we were lead to believe it was in good condition. 'It just needed a little TLC'.
Unfortunately the description on ebay and in conversations had with the owner over the phone couldn't have been farther from the truth.
When I asked questions regarding the amount of crazying on the hull and deck, I was told there was less than 20% crazing to the deck area where people have walked on it. hmmm. OK!.....I then enquired whether there was any crazing on the hull sides and Transom area's...... I was assured there wasn't.
Anyways, the truth of the matter is that the hull has massive amounts of crazing all over it. Deck, hull sides, etc. etc.
I'm afraid it was just a shattered old dog that had obviously had a hard life.
So!.....we are still looking for a NICE! Phantom 16.....If anyone knows of a nice one for reasonable money....pleeeeease let either of us know.
